Examples can include but are not limited to a variance to permit a home business, a new shed, or any changes to property which require an exemption from the township's zoning ordinances. In simple terms, you are asking the Township to grant you relief from the literal enforcement of the law due to perceived hardships. A Variance is a request for relief from strict application of zoning regulations to alleviate an unusual hardship to a particular property. The Land Use Board’s duties are to deal with policy (The Master Plan) and the implementation of that policy through the zoning, site plan and subdivision ordinances as well as duties associated with variance relief. Professionals such as the Attorney, the Engineer and the Planner are also part of the Land Use Board. The four citizens appointed by the Mayor for a term of 2 years fill the position of Alternates. Class IV is comprised of 6 residents that are appointed by the Mayor for a four year term. Class III is a member of the governing Body and is appointed by the governing body for one year. Class II is for a Township official other than the governing body and is appointed by the Mayor for a term of one year. Class I is a one year term and is the position of the Mayor. The Holland Township Land Use Board is comprised of residents serving in various class capacities. In December of 2021 the Holland Township Committee adopted ORDINANCE 2021-18 “ORDINANCE ESTABLISHING A JOINT PLANNING BOARD / ZONING BOARD OF ADJUSTMENT AND AMENDING CHAPTER 100 ENTITLED “LAND USE” OF THE GENERAL ORDINANCES OF THE TOWNSHIP OF HOLLAND, COUNTY OF HUNTERDON, AND THE STATE OF NEW JERSEY”
